# Onboarding: Idempotency Keys in Fernpay Retries

Quick primer before you review the retry PR: every outbound charge from Fernpay carries an idempotency key derived from the order ID plus attempt window, so a network blip never double-charges anyone. Keys live in Redis for 48 hours. The gateway rejects a reused key with a mismatched payload — that's intentional, don't "fix" it. To run the integration suite locally, copy `.env.sample` and add the gateway sandbox secret on the line directly after the Redis settings.

secret setting of fawig-tawip: RELAY_SECRET3=e04

BRIEFING — Leadership Review. Vexlan Media proposes a new subscription tier, "Meridian Plus," targeting mid-size studio clients. Early modeling shows a 9% uplift in recurring revenue with modest support costs. Launch readiness is on track for next quarter pending board approval. The strategic rationale is set out in the note below.

management briefing: Headcount on the Belix team goes from 60 to 93 by the end of November. Gross margin on Belix came in at 23 percent against a plan of 47 percent.

TICKET-4821: Session-token refresh fails after idle timeout in Quillbase Console. Repro: 1) Log in to the Quillbase staging console. 2) Leave the tab idle for 31 minutes. 3) Click any nav item. Expected: silent refresh. Actual: 401 loop, user logged out. Affects all tenants on the Varnholm cluster. To reproduce against the refresh endpoint directly, use the token below.

login token, yajeg-fawif: eyJhbGciOiJIUzI1NiIsInR5cCI6IkpXVCJ9.eyJzdWIiOiIEdPQYnZXaZIn0.HSRTnYZBx0Qc

## Hot-Reload Limits — Copperline Config

Quick heads-up for release folks: Copperline now rate-limits hot-reloads so a flaky watcher can't thrash the fleet like it did during the Bramblehurst launch. Reloads past the quota get queued, not dropped, so don't panic if a change lags a bit. The current knobs are set to these values.

constants for yaduf-fahag:
BUDGETS = {
    "kelix": 528,
    "briwyn": 734,
}

## Thumbnail queue restart

If the Pixelforge thumbnail queue backs up beyond 10k items, drain it by scaling the render workers to zero, clearing the `stale-renders` set, and scaling back up. Workers re-register with the Framegrab coordinator on boot and will resume automatically. The coordinator accepts worker registration using the key below.

gateway credential: zpat7_wu4aBVX